DBA Data[Home] [Help]

APPS.PA_ASSIGNMENTS_PVT dependencies on PA_SCHEDULE_UTILS

Line 208: PA_SCHEDULE_UTILS.Check_Calendar(p_calendar_type => l_assignment_rec.calendar_type,

204: --if calendar_type is RESOURCE, calendar_id must be not null
205:
206: IF ((l_assignment_rec.calendar_type='PROJECT' OR l_assignment_rec.calendar_type='OTHER') AND l_assignment_rec.calendar_id IS NOT NULL AND l_assignment_rec.calendar_id <> FND_API.G_MISS_NUM) OR
207: (l_assignment_rec.calendar_type='RESOURCE' AND x_resource_id IS NOT NULL AND x_resource_id<>FND_API.G_MISS_NUM) THEN
208: PA_SCHEDULE_UTILS.Check_Calendar(p_calendar_type => l_assignment_rec.calendar_type,
209: p_calendar_id => l_assignment_rec.calendar_id,
210: p_resource_id => x_resource_id,
211: p_start_date => l_assignment_rec.start_date,
212: p_end_date => l_assignment_rec.end_date,

Line 308: l_assignment_effort := PA_SCHEDULE_UTILS.get_num_hours(p_assignment_rec.project_id, PA_ASSIGNMENTS_PUB.g_assignment_id_tbl(1).assignment_id);

304: --Do not calculate assignment effort if this is a template requirement.
305: --No timeline/schedule is created for template requirements.
306: IF (l_assignment_rec.project_id IS NOT NULL AND l_assignment_rec.project_id <> FND_API.G_MISS_NUM) THEN
307:
308: l_assignment_effort := PA_SCHEDULE_UTILS.get_num_hours(p_assignment_rec.project_id, PA_ASSIGNMENTS_PUB.g_assignment_id_tbl(1).assignment_id);
309:
310: END IF;
311:
312: --Log Message